Definition: The word "VBA6" refers to a particular type of software called Visual Basic for Applications (VBA), used by Microsoft in creating applications that run on Windows systems. The VBA code can be interpreted by application programmers, allowing them to write complex programs with minimal coding effort. It is typically more powerful than scripting languages like Python or Ruby, but easier to learn and use.